推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文全面解析了Linux操作系统中音频系统的配置,旨在帮助用户轻松打造高品质的音频体验。涵盖了Linux音频设备的选择和配置,为需要在Linux环境下进行音频处理和播放的用户提供了详细指导。
本文目录导读:
在Linux操作系统中,音频系统的配置一直是一个令人头疼的问题,由于Linux系统下音频设备的多样性和复杂性,许多用户在配置音频系统时感到无从下手,本文将详细介绍Linux音频系统配置的方法和技巧,帮助大家轻松打造高品质的音频体验。
Linux音频架构概述
Linux音频架构主要由以下几个部分组成:音频接口(ALSA)、音频服务器(PulseAudio)、音频应用程序和音频硬件设备。
1、音频接口(ALSA):ALSA是Linux内核中的音频驱动框架,负责管理音频硬件设备和应用程序之间的通信。
2、音频服务器(PulseAudio):PulseAudio是一个系统级的音频服务器,它运行在用户空间,负责音频流的管理和路由。
3、音频应用程序:如音乐播放器、视频播放器等,它们通过ALSA或PulseAudio与音频硬件设备进行交互。
4、音频硬件设备:包括声卡、麦克风、扬声器等。
Linux音频系统配置步骤
1、安装音频驱动
确保您的Linux系统已安装了音频硬件的驱动,大部分情况下,系统会自动识别并安装相应的驱动,如果遇到无法识别的情况,可以尝试以下方法:
- 查看硬件设备型号,然后在官方网站或第三方驱动网站下载对应的驱动;
- 使用Linux内核模块(如snd-hda-intel)替代默认驱动。
2、配置PulseAudio
安装PulseAudio:
sudo apt-get install pulseaudio
启动PulseAudio服务:
sudo systemctl start pulseaudio
设置PulseAudio开机自启:
sudo systemctl enable pulseaudio
3、配置音频应用程序
以Audacity为例,配置音频应用程序的步骤如下:
- 打开Audacity;
- 点击“编辑”->“首选项”;
- 在“音频设备”一栏中,选择合适的音频输入和输出设备;
- 点击“确定”保存设置。
4、调整音频系统设置
(1)调整采样率:在终端中输入以下命令,设置采样率为44100Hz:
sudo amixer cset numid=6 44100
(2)调整音量:使用以下命令调整系统音量:
sudo amixer set Master playback 80%
常见问题及解决方案
1、无法听到声音:检查音频线是否连接正确,音频设备是否被其他应用程序占用。
2、音质不佳:尝试调整采样率和比特率,或更换更高品质的音频设备。
3、声音延迟:关闭PulseAudio的音频缓存功能,或降低缓存大小。
以下是根据文章生成的50个中文相关关键词:
Linux, 音频系统, 配置, 高品质, 音频体验, 音频架构, ALSA, PulseAudio, 音频服务器, 音频应用程序, 音频硬件, 音频驱动, 声卡, 麦克风, 扬声器, 音频流, 音频路由, 音频输入, 音频输出, 采样率, 比特率, 音量调整, 音质, 声音延迟, 音频缓存, 音频线, 硬件设备, 系统配置, 音频设置, 驱动安装, 音频服务器配置, 音频应用程序配置, 系统音量, 音频接口, 硬件驱动, 第三方驱动, 内核模块, 音频管理, 音频路由管理, 音频硬件设备, 音频问题, 无法听到声音, 音质不佳, 声音解决方案, 音频缓存功能, 音频采样率调整, 系统级音频服务器, 音频设备连接
就是关于Linux音频系统配置的详细解读,希望对大家有所帮助。
本文标签属性:
Linux音频系统配置:linux 音频